Conference Paper Description

Catalyst is an agent that enhances the reaction rate without itself being altered. It plays a major role in chemistry to ease the reaction and to obtain the products in maximum yield. Green chemistry utilizing green catalysts can be applied to nano catalyst and organic catalyst. Nanocatalysts with high activity, selectivity, durability, and recoverability are essential for enabling a broad range of potential developments and contribute to the resolution of current environmental, social, and industrial challenges. Catalytic performance of nano catalysts is enhanced due to the presence of support for nano materials increased specific surface area and increased surface energy. Organocatalysts are chiral or achiral organic molecules of low molecular weight, constituted by carbon, hydrogen, nitrogen, sulphur and phosphorus which catalyzes a reaction in sub stochiometric amounts. This review focuses on the role of nano catalysts and organic catalysts as green catalysts, their mechanism and applications in the synthesis of benzimidazole analogues.
